Poured Foundation Installation in Columbus, OH
Poured foundation installation is a critical service for constructing new buildings or strengthening existing structures. This process involves pouring a solid concrete base directly into prepared forms at the construction site, creating a durable and stable foundation. It is commonly used for residential homes, garages, basements, and additions, providing a strong base that supports the entire structure.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of the project, including site preparation, reinforcement methods, and how the poured foundation will integrate with other construction elements to ensure long-term stability.
Before requesting poured foundation installation, property owners often consider factors such as soil conditions, drainage, and local building codes. Understanding the importance of proper excavation, form setting, and curing processes can influence the success of the project. It is also helpful to inquire about the materials used, the expected lifespan of the foundation, and any necessary permits or inspections. Clear communication about project requirements and site specifics can help ensure the foundation meets the structural needs of the property.

Poured Foundation Installation Questions
What is a poured foundation? A poured foundation is a concrete wall or slab that provides support for a building’s structure, offering durability and stability for residential or commercial properties.
What types of projects typically require poured foundation installation? Poured foundations are commonly used for new home construction, additions, basement foundations, and commercial building projects.
What should property owners know before starting poured foundation work? Proper site preparation and soil assessment are important to ensure stability and prevent future issues with cracking or settling.
How does poured foundation installation benefit property owners? It offers a strong, long-lasting base that helps protect structures from shifting, water intrusion, and other environmental factors.
